Acceptance rate & applications over time

Over the 10 years of federal data, Saint Mary's College's acceptance rate has fallen from 83.3% in 2014–15 to 81.1% in 2023–24. Applications grew from 1,687 to 2,377 (+41%) over that period.
Its 81.1% rate makes Saint Mary's College more selective than about 40% of the 1,419 schools tracked here. Among 40 tracked Indiana schools, it is more selective than about 43%.
Saint Mary's College has been test-optional since 2019–20. Of admitted students, 21.7% enrolled (the yield rate) in 2023–24.
Full year-by-year table
| Year | Applicants | Admitted | Acceptance | Enrolled |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2014–15 | 1,687 | 1,406 | 83.3% | 378 |
| 2015–16 | 1,722 | 1,384 | 80.4% | 419 |
| 2016–17 | 1,771 | 1,446 | 81.6% | 432 |
| 2017–18 | 1,830 | 1,432 | 78.3% | 362 |
| 2018–19 | 1,862 | 1,525 | 81.9% | 403 |
| 2019–20 | 2,033 | 1,651 | 81.2% | 381 |
| 2020–21 | 2,412 | 1,966 | 81.5% | 392 |
| 2021–22 | 2,351 | 1,953 | 83.1% | 375 |
| 2022–23 | 2,260 | 1,896 | 83.9% | 397 |
| 2023–24 | 2,377 | 1,928 | 81.1% | 419 |

SAT / ACT ranges & policy
Test-optional (considered if submitted).
| Test | 25th–75th percentile | % submitting |
|---|---|---|
| SAT EBRW | 560–650 | 32% |
| SAT Math | 540–660 | |
| ACT Composite | 25–30 | 18% |

How this is calculated
Acceptance rate = admitted ÷ applicants, first-time degree-seeking undergraduates, from the U.S. Department of Education's IPEDS Admissions (ADM) survey; institution details from the IPEDS Institutional Characteristics (HD) survey.
